Citroën Drive All Electric: success in Italy for the promotion of electric vehicles



The Citroën C4 and Ami in Italy during the Citroën Drive All Electric

With the new C3, Citroën is keeping its promise to make electric cars accessible to all, thanks to a very well-placed selling price. However, the brand's aim is not only to offer a competitive price, but also an electric car that is easy to live with, easy to drive and makes electric mobility a pleasure. This is the purpose of the Citroën Drive All Electric tour that the brand has been conducting in Italy over the past few months.

The electric car has to be tried to understand the advantage of electric driving and to taste the smoothness of driving thanks to the absence of noise and vibrations. With this in mind, Citroën organised a tour to discover and test the ë-C4 and Ami in around ten of the most beautiful places in the Bel Paese, from Trieste to Turin or from Genoa to Naples. This tour, called Citroën Drive All Electric, met with a warm welcome and great curiosity. At each stop, thanks to the contribution of local dealers, the public was able to discover at first hand the latest developments in Citroën's electrified range and experience a zero-emission drive in the ë-C4 and Citroën AMI, accompanied by a professional driver. In total, more than 1,700 contacts were registered, including prospective customers and test drives, confirming the public's great interest in discovering and trying out the new electric motors. In fact, more than 400 people took a test drive in one of the two zero-emission models, all of whom appreciated the 100% electric driving comfort.


In addition, Citroën advisors at the ten sites visited during the tour presented all the advantages of the innovative CITROËN ËASY GO leasing solution, which finally makes electric mobility accessible to everyone. The EasyGO plan, for example, makes it possible to purchase a 100% electric Citroën Ë-C4 from €199 per month, with a €3,300 down payment and wallbox included. Finally, the participants of the "Citroën Drive all Electric" tour were able to enjoy an exciting brand experience thanks to the numerous activities and gadgets on offer, which allowed them to discover all the characteristics of the cars and the brand's world electric version, addressing the very topical issue of air quality in urban centres.


The success of the first leg of the tour, with more than 1,700 contacts and 400 tests, has naturally led the brand to launch a second leg, which will run from March to May and will focus on the new Citroën C3. In total, this new leg of the Citroën Drive All Electric tour will visit around ten cities, allowing Italian consumers to preview the new C3 electric, which is particularly accessible in Italy.
